Things seem to be simmering down for A$AP Rocky after the rough patch he went through last week in New Zealand and he is in great spirits. The rapper stopped by Tyler, the Creator's show, GOLF radio, and while there, he did an amazing impression of Tyler. It's hard to tell the difference when the two are talking!

Rocky's impersonation of Tyler is of a time while the two were on tour together and Tyler was telling Rocky to buy a McLaren, "Man, I think I want to get the McLaren, man. I think I might go get that, man. Do you drive? Do you drive?" According to Complex, Tyler thought it was hilarious and the impression was on point, "That part! I can't get mad because that part is so accurate," he said.

The two went on tour last year and hit about nine cities together, according to Pitchfork. The tour, a success, sold out almost immediately after the tickets went on sale. Fans are hoping for a second round sometime soon.

Though not touring with Tyler, Rocky has been on the road and he recently performed at Auckland's Vector Arena in New Zealand. While in New Zealand, Rocky was in a small scuffle in an elevator but according to the AP, he was not hurt during the fight. He told the outlet, "The girls were fine," Rocky said. "They were OK. No scratches on the ladies. Everybody is fine. We didn't press no charges on nobody. They didn't press any charges on us. Everybody good. I don't understand why people are making a big deal out of it."
